just gone to sell my car and have been told that a hpi check has said it is an insurance write off, i have had the car less than 4 months and was not aware of this i have a logbook and it does not mention anything on there about it, alos the hpi check does not say what catergory it is example abcd, im not sure if my car is suppose to even be on the road im starting to panic, please advise me on this.

If the HPI states that it has been written off,the log book should be stamped.
Also the car should have had a vic check.
You need to check if the name on the log book is the same as the seller if so ask the seller who repaired it and what was wrong with it(ask for pictures before repair).
If the sellers name is on the log book and they knowingly sold it without telling you about the history, i think your best form of approach is to ask your local C A B if they have broken the law & if so where do you stand legerly. get proper advice not peoples opinions good luck.

As you say there is no indication as to what wrote off the car from the insurance point of view. Sometimes the insurers will write off a car because the coat of repair, for example paint, costs more that about 80% of the residual value. You need to find out why the car was written off before panicking too much. I presume that it has an MOT so you could go to the garage that MOTed it and see what they say.
